Transaction 01cc28b61c8c17d8c32b61d3306bcf633b7f7e9ea2e47d82c8388b30a3cf587e

1 Input
2 Outputs
  • 01cc28b61c8c17d8c32b61d3306bcf633b7f7e9ea2e47d82c8388b30a3cf587e:0
  • value  8851221151
    address  1P4dugwDagJiWTAqbXQmrKF6T14vMRTcqF
  • 01cc28b61c8c17d8c32b61d3306bcf633b7f7e9ea2e47d82c8388b30a3cf587e:1
  • value  28064267
    address  3DYc987oW1Rh12ibCvTQ6v93U58nsh6YLV